Accounting Manager/Supervisor
- Robert Half Finance & Accounting (Camarillo, CA)
-
Description We are looking for a detail-oriented and proactive Accounting Manager to lead essential financial operations and drive process improvements. This role involves overseeing accounts payable and receivable, cash management, and internal reporting, while directly managing an Accounting Clerk/Office Manager. The ideal candidate will bring strong analytical skills and a solutions-driven mindset to support budgeting, forecasting, and financial reporting initiatives.
Responsibilities:
• Oversee daily cash balances and record financial transactions, including intercompany transfers and client payments.
• Maintain and update project codes, general ledger accounts, and dimensional data to ensure consistency and accuracy across systems.
• Supervise monthly close processes, implement enhanced workflows, and establish internal controls to optimize accounting procedures.
• Plan and coordinate check runs, ensuring timely payments to vendors.
• Reconcile payroll and workers’ compensation journal entries across multiple entities, including allocations and project-level costing.
• Collaborate with HR and Payroll teams to ensure accurate and timely payment of healthcare premiums and workers’ compensation.
• Manage and provide guidance to the Accounting Clerk/Office Manager, ensuring accurate execution of accounts payable and reconciliation tasks.
• Prepare and issue client invoices based on job costing data and billing schedules, while tracking sales forecasts and payment terms.
• Partner with leadership to support the annual budgeting process and track department budgets throughout the year.
• Assist in forecasting short-term and long-term cash requirements and identifying potential cash flow challenges. Requirements •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, or a related field.
• Minimum of 5 years of relevant accounting experience, including at least 1 year in a supervisory or managerial role.
• Proficiency in accounting software, with Sage Intacct preferred, and advanced skills in Microsoft Excel.
• Strong understanding of internal controls and general ledger processes.
• Exceptional organizational and time management abilities, with keen attention to detail.
• Proven track record of completing tasks independently with high accuracy and reliability.
•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
• Ability to work effectively in a team environment, demonstrating strong interpersonal skills and a positive attitude.
